Carboot Sale Bargain Buys ♥

I went to my first carboot sale of the year last week and although I was selling my own things, I also had a wander around the other stalls. I bought quite a few bits with my pennies and I’m really pleased with my bargain carboot haul! So here’s what I bought…
 If you follow me on Instagram you’ll know that I have a tonne of cushions on my bed including another fox cushion as well as a family of owls. So when I saw this excellent condition cushion for only £1 I knew it had to come home with me to complete the forest family! These are £17 online so I was very pleased with my find!
 I’m not usually one for wearing high heels but when I spotted these brand new black suede wedges for £1 I had to get them!
 This brand new cute little Cath Kidston heart shaped soap was only 25p!
I absolutely love Philosophy goodies but they’re usually a bit pricey for me, so when I spotted this Christmas edition Gingerbread Girl body lotion I was very pleased to hear it was only 50p, and I’m not even sure it’s been used! Philosophy body lotions are usually around £15.   
 I absolutely love the colour of this MAC nail lacquer, which again is practically brand new! It only cost me another 50p which I was thrilled about, as they’re normally £10 new!
 From the same seller I also bought these REN mini shampoo and conditioners for 25p each. 
 This vintage Royal Albert rose sandwich plate is in immaculate condition and was only £2! This will be perfect for an afternoon tea party.
 This cute little ceramic deer was only 50p and I thought it was too sweet to resist!
These two vintage floral plates were only 50p each from the same seller, and I love the bright colours in the prints! They were filthy but I cleaned them up and bit and they’re actually in perfect condition! I use them in my bedroom to keep little bits and bobs safe.

 And finally, I bought this solid pine shelf unit for only £1. It looks like someone has given it a bad attempt at upcycling, but I plan to prettify it and use it in my dressing room!
